About 02 Numbers
These numbers correspond to specific locations in the UK and are typically used by homes and businesses. Often called as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the call cost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that include free calls during specified times. Call costs from mobile phones are dependent on the chosen calling plan, with a number of plans providing these numbers in their free call packages.
